Transaction e2869dff84d8dba918b8e9841c5e5562c419ce93536fd78cc795ecc7929b4baa
1 Input
2 Outputs
- e2869dff84d8dba918b8e9841c5e5562c419ce93536fd78cc795ecc7929b4baa:0
- e2869dff84d8dba918b8e9841c5e5562c419ce93536fd78cc795ecc7929b4baa:1
value 5150000
address 17YRvm8nmAkoM7gNGWCymL2oqn8wEpHv78
value 15581614
address 1BS15AX4ERXg8MMhxBS8K5Rf1bC4DJgX5Z